This text is the first of its kind exclusively devoted to counterexamples in operator theory and includes over 500 problems on bounded and unbounded linear operators in Hilbert spaces. This volume is geared towards graduate students studying operator theory, and the author has designated the difficulty level for each counterexample, indicating which ones are also suitable for advanced undergraduate students. The first half of the book focuses on bounded linear operators, including counterexamples in the areas of operator topologies, matrices of bounded operators, square roots, the spectrum, operator exponentials, and non-normal operators. The second part of the book is devoted to unbounded linear operators in areas such as closedness and closability, self-adjointness, normality, commutativity, and the spectrum, concluding with a chapter that features some open problems. Chapters begin with a brief “Basics” section for the readers’ reference, and many of the counterexamples included are the author’s original work. Counterexamples in Operator Theory can be used by students in graduate courses on operator theory and advanced matrix theory. Previous coursework in advanced linear algebra, operator theory, and functional analysis is assumed. Researchers, quantum physicists, and undergraduate students studying functional analysis and operator theory will also find this book to be a useful reference.

These counterexamples deal mostly with the part of analysis known as "real variables." The 1st half of the book discusses the real number system, functions and limits, differentiation, Riemann integration, sequences, infinite series, more. The 2nd half examines functions of 2 variables, plane sets, area, metric and topological spaces, and function spaces. 1962 edition. Includes 12 figures.

Written by a distinguished specialist in functional analysis, this book presents a comprehensive treatment of the history of Banach spaces and (abstract bounded) linear operators. Banach space theory is presented as a part of a broad mathematics context, using tools from such areas as set theory, topology, algebra, combinatorics, probability theory, logic, etc. Equal emphasis is given to both spaces and operators. The book may serve as a reference for researchers and as an introduction for graduate students who want to learn Banach space theory with some historical flavor.
